Does the 2007 Kia Spectra have air bags problems?

Air Bags is the most-reported problem area on the 2007 Kia Spectra: 54 of 152 complaints on file (35.5%). Complaints are unverified owner reports, not confirmed defects.

How many complaints does the 2007 Kia Spectra have in total?

152 complaints were on file with NHTSA as of 07/14/2026. Across all categories, 22 involved a crash, 6 involved a fire, 20 reported injuries, and 1 reported deaths.
